What Ingredients Make Up the Best Pre-Wedding Face Masks?
The best face masks for the night before a wedding typically include hydrating, soothing, and brightening ingredients to ensure a radiant complexion.
- Hyaluronic Acid: This powerhouse ingredient is known for its ability to retain moisture, making it ideal for hydrating the skin. By drawing in water, it plumps the skin, reducing the appearance of fine lines and providing a smooth canvas for makeup application.
- Vitamin C: Renowned for its brightening properties, Vitamin C helps to even out skin tone and reduce dark spots. It also boosts collagen production, which can enhance the skin’s firmness and elasticity, essential for that bridal glow.
- Niacinamide: This form of Vitamin B3 is effective in improving skin texture and reducing redness. It helps to minimize the appearance of pores and can also regulate oil production, making it suitable for various skin types, particularly for those prone to breakouts.
- Aloe Vera: Known for its soothing and anti-inflammatory properties, Aloe Vera is excellent for calming irritated skin. Its hydrating effects also support skin elasticity and can help in healing any blemishes or redness before the big day.
- Shea Butter: Rich in fatty acids, Shea Butter provides deep moisture and nourishment to the skin. It helps to create a protective barrier, locking in hydration and leaving the skin feeling soft and supple, which is perfect for the delicate pre-wedding skincare routine.
- Green Tea Extract: Packed with antioxidants, Green Tea Extract helps to reduce inflammation and protect the skin from environmental damage. Its calming effects can help to soothe stressed skin, which is often a concern for brides-to-be in the days leading up to their wedding.
- Collagen: Incorporating collagen into a face mask can enhance skin elasticity and firmness. By boosting the skin’s natural collagen levels, it helps to create a more youthful appearance, which is especially desirable for the wedding day.

How Do You Select the Perfect Face Mask According to Your Skin Type?
Selecting the perfect face mask for the night before your wedding involves understanding your skin type and the desired effects of the mask.
- Hydrating Masks: Ideal for dry or dehydrated skin types, these masks often contain ingredients like hyaluronic acid, glycerin, or aloe vera. They work by deeply moisturizing the skin, ensuring a plump and radiant appearance for your big day.
- Exfoliating Masks: Best suited for oily or acne-prone skin, these masks typically contain alpha-hydroxy acids (AHAs) or beta-hydroxy acids (BHAs). They help remove dead skin cells, unclog pores, and reduce the risk of breakouts, leading to a smoother complexion.
- Brightening Masks: Perfect for dull or uneven skin tones, brightening masks often feature ingredients such as vitamin C or niacinamide. These masks aim to enhance skin luminosity and reduce pigmentation, giving you a fresh and glowing look.
- Soothing Masks: Recommended for sensitive or irritated skin, soothing masks usually include calming ingredients like chamomile, green tea, or oatmeal. They help reduce redness and inflammation, providing relief and comfort before your wedding day.
- Firming Masks: Suitable for mature skin types, firming masks often contain peptides or collagen. These masks work to tighten and lift the skin, minimizing the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les for a youthful glow.

How Should You Properly Apply a Face Mask for Optimal Results?
To achieve optimal results when applying a face mask, especially the best face mask for the night before a wedding, follow these essential steps:
- Cleanse Your Face: Start with a thorough cleansing to remove dirt, makeup, and oils from your skin.
- Exfoliate (if needed): Gently exfoliate your skin to get rid of dead skin cells, allowing the mask to penetrate better.
- Apply an Even Layer: Use a brush or your fingers to apply an even layer of the mask, avoiding the eye and lip areas.
- Follow Instructions: Adhere to the recommended application time specified on the product label for the best results.
- Remove Properly: Rinse off the mask gently with lukewarm water, ensuring that no residue is left behind.
- Moisturize: Finish with a moisturizer to lock in hydration and enhance the mask’s effects.
Cleanse Your Face: Cleansing your face removes impurities that can hinder the effectiveness of the mask. Use a gentle cleanser suited to your skin type to ensure your face is fresh and ready to absorb the mask’s ingredients.
Exfoliate (if needed): Exfoliation can be beneficial, especially if you have dull or rough skin. It helps to slough off dead skin cells, enabling the mask to work more effectively by allowing active ingredients to penetrate deeper into the skin.
Apply an Even Layer: When applying the mask, aim for a uniform thickness to ensure even coverage. This helps the mask to work consistently across the skin and prevents any areas from being over-saturated or under-treated.
Follow Instructions: Each face mask product has specific guidelines on how long it should be left on the skin. Following these instructions is crucial for avoiding irritation and achieving the intended results, especially before a significant event like a wedding.
Remove Properly: Gently rinsing off the mask using lukewarm water helps to avoid stripping the skin of its natural oils and ensures that all product is thoroughly removed. Pat your face dry with a clean towel to prevent irritation.
Moisturize: After the mask, applying a moisturizer helps to seal in the benefits and hydration that the mask has provided. This step is essential to maintain a healthy glow and to prepare your skin for makeup application on your wedding day.

Which DIY Face Mask Recipes Can Enhance Your Skin’s Glow Before the Wedding?
Here are some of the best DIY face mask recipes to enhance your skin’s glow before the wedding:
- Honey and Yogurt Mask: This mask is known for its hydrating and soothing properties.
- Avocado and Olive Oil Mask: Rich in vitamins and healthy fats, this mask deeply nourishes the skin.
- Oatmeal and Milk Mask: This mask gently exfoliates and calms the skin, making it perfect for sensitive types.
- Banana and Almond Mask: Packed with potassium and vitamins, this mask brightens and revitalizes dull skin.
- Cucumber and Aloe Vera Mask: Refreshing and hydrating, this mask is excellent for cooling irritated skin.
The Honey and Yogurt Mask combines the antibacterial properties of honey with the lactic acid in yogurt, which helps in exfoliation and moisture retention. Applying this mask for about 20 minutes can leave your skin feeling soft and radiant, perfect for that special day.
The Avocado and Olive Oil Mask utilizes the creamy texture of avocado, which is rich in vitamins E and D, along with the moisturizing benefits of olive oil. This combination helps restore your skin’s natural glow and elasticity, making it an ideal choice for pre-wedding pampering.
The Oatmeal and Milk Mask is gentle on the skin, as oatmeal acts as a natural exfoliant while milk provides lactic acid to brighten the complexion. This mask is particularly beneficial for brides with sensitive skin, as it calms irritation and leaves skin looking fresh.
The Banana and Almond Mask takes advantage of ripe bananas, which are rich in vitamins A, B, and E, known to hydrate and nourish the skin. The addition of almond oil enhances this mask’s moisturizing properties, promoting a brighter and smoother appearance.
The Cucumber and Aloe Vera Mask is ideal for hydration and cooling benefits, especially if your skin feels irritated or puffy before the big day. Cucumber helps reduce swelling, while aloe vera provides soothing hydration, leaving your skin refreshed and glowing.
